We found a video about how to use a q tip and clean the sinuses from the mouth. Pretty sure it saved the lives of a few of our birds last year. You hold their beak open and put the a tip to the roof of their mouth and pull forward. It removes any plugged up mucous and helps the sinuses drain. It does tend to stress them momentarily though, so you'll have to weigh whether it's worth it or not. We currently have one sick and have been putting a couple DROPS of saline right at the nostril so that she breathes it in and hopefully helps clear things.
